IP查询
查询
你查询的IP:[119.128.155.208] 地理位置:中国–广东–东莞
最新查询
114.64.46.173
118.244.182.43
122.8.56.5
124.42.200.215
202.192.5.195
221.136.29.185
124.254.155.209
218.108.128.186
61.232.136.244
119.128.155.208
122.200.64.194
116.112.143.131
59.151.121.75
123.108.208.191
116.128.29.172
124.250.206.112
218.108.99.169
119.59.128.182
124.40.128.109
221.200.145.159
124.88.20.199
202.38.150.233
221.199.128.29
121.52.208.207
118.24.217.64
59.107.141.107
119.42.224.122
123.98.56.87
203.100.96.57
218.56.42.18
202.150.16.106